The Ōito Line ( Japanese: 大 糸 線 , Ōito-sen ) is a Japanese railway line that runs between Matsumoto stations in Nagano Prefecture and Itoigawa in Niigata Prefecture . The name Ōito is made up of the spelling of the city Ōmachi ( ) and Itoigawa ( 魚 川 ). The line is operated by JR East and JR West .

Data

  • Length: 105.4 km
  • Track width: 1067 mm
  • Number of stations: 42
